Flash Flood Warning
National Weather Service Wilmington OH
1148 PM EDT Tue May 7 2024

The National Weather Service in Wilmington has issued a

* Flash Flood Warning for...
  Southeastern Delaware County in central Ohio...
  Northeastern Franklin County in central Ohio...
  Licking County in central Ohio...

* Until 300 AM EDT.

* At 1148 PM EDT, radar indicated thunderstorms producing heavy rain
  across the warned area. Between 1 and 2 inches of rain have
  fallen. The expected rainfall rate is 1 to 2 inches in 1 hour.
  Additional rainfall amounts of 1 to 2 inches are possible. Flash
  flooding is ongoing or expected to begin shortly.

  HAZARD...Flash flooding caused by thunderstorms.

  SOURCE...Radar.

  IMPACT...Flash flooding of small creeks and streams, urban
           areas, highways, streets and underpasses as well as
           other poor drainage and low-lying areas.

* Some locations that may experience flash flooding include...
  Columbus, Newark, Westerville, Upper Arlington, Gahanna, Heath,
  Granville, Pataskala, Johnstown, Sunbury, Utica, Minerva Park,
  Hanover, Granville South, Beechwood Trails, Marne, Easton, New
  Albany, Jersey and Galena.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

Turn around, don`t dr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ood
deaths occur in vehicles.

Be especially cautious at night when it is harder to recognize the
dangers of flooding.
